Fund charges

The ISA fund investments you choose in our Fund Supermarket will each have their own charges, depending on the fund manager responsible for them. We've negotiated with fund managers to reduce charges as far as we can, bringing you savings on:

  • Fund initial charges - We offer a 100% discount on all our Select Funds. On most other funds, a 100% discount will apply (although a small charge may apply to some funds; see individual funds for details). By using our Fund Supermarket you can avoid paying expensive initial charges, which can sometimes be up to 5.50% of your initial fund investment.
  • Fund annual management charges - We offer up to a 0.20% discount on annual management charges. Depending on the type of fund you buy into using our Fund Supermarket, we can discount the annual management charge by rebating up to 0.20% per year back to you. This rebate is paid into a cash account which is set up when you invest in our Fund Supermarket.
